He received a degree in chemical engineering from the University of Alabama. He founded Baugh Handling Systems and Baugh Packaging and Distribution Consultants in Albany. He was a member of First Church of Christ, Scientists Boston, MA. Mr. Baugh is survived by his wife, Mikel Matheny Baugh of Albany; daughter and son-in-law, Hollie and Ken Stump of Albany; daughter, Valerie Rudd Baugh of San Francisco, CA; a sister, Marianne Peterson of Albany; two grandsons, Mandt Stump and Lafe Stump, both of Albany; a stepson and his wife, Bill and Alethea Gaston of Pisgah Forest, NC.
